new to overclocking

i recently installed a better cooler for my cpu so i can dive into the world of OC. i have a few questions when it comes to stability. i know youre supposed to stress test it to see if it is stable, but i wanted to know if when it does crash, what do you do? does it automatically reset, do you go back into the bios when it restarts and change it back? how do you fix the crash? i havent started yet. i wanted to clear my questions before starting.

So if your oc crashes you will get a blue screen it will collect so information then after it is done that it will restart. After that get into the bios and usually it is the voltage that you will need to increase increase it and windows will boot  up like normal.
